The Localization of American Traditional Conflicts Law and its Implications for China

XU Qing-kun (School of Law, Shandong University, Jinan 250100, P.R.China)  
The process of the localization of American traditional conflicts law has experienced two characteristic phases. Story introduced the International Comity Doctrine of Huber with the guide of his jurisprudence of natural law, and established the basis of American conflicts law. During the period when formalism was popular, Beale developed American conflicts law with the form of Restatement of the Law of Conflict of Laws (First), based on his theory of vested rights. The development of China's Private International Law should fully absorb the useful experience of the localization of American conflicts law by introducing foreign rules and theories and innovate them on the basis of its situations, and by inheriting traditions and developing them with in accordance with changes of the times.
